I am developing a application for Windows Phone 7 in which on a button click I need to first send some text messages and then make a call. But as both process are user dependent so I am not getting how should I make it such a way that unless user first finishes the sending messages my app should not initiate call. Because unless I do so it will give thread abort exception.

With the current SDK there is no way to know if the SMS was actually sent. It could also have been changed by the user before being sent!
Lots of people have asked for this functionality (or similar but for other tasks). Let's hope it comes in a future update.

Search for the events deactivated and activated. They are in App.cs.
After you make a call, and back to the program, the activated event will detect it, so you can add code there to send SMS.

Done in reverse way. First make a call and then when user comes back after tombstoning send an Email...but flag manipulation need to be saved in isolated storage.

If I understand your question, the answer is it depends.
If you cannot change the push notification on the server, then no. The system will display it as soon as it arrives as it is formatted as the notification that needs to be displayed.
However, you can change the format of notification payload so that it doesn't display but it is rather processed by the application. Then you can process it in the app similar to what you do on Android.

Receiving messages back to my platform

Use Case SMS leaves my platform and goes out to a receiver (SMS). I would like to attach some sort of custom identifier so when the user responds back to the SMS..and my platform received the message..I know how to internally route the response back in my platform.

Twilio evangelist here.
There isn't really a great way to attach an identifier to the message itself. You could force the user to prepend/append a code in their reply, but depending on your specific scenario that might not be a great user experience.
Another option is to save the to/from phone number as a unique pair when you send the message. Then as your application receives replies you can check the incoming to/from phone number against what you saved.

Windows Phone 7 - Incoming Call Screen

Is there anyway when receiving a call to add data to the incoming call screen?
I'd like to be able to add text to that screen if possible.
Update:
If there is no way to currently add text to this screen is there a way to trigger code based off of an incoming phone call?
The only way you can do anything in relation to an incoming call is be informed that this has happened via the Obscured event.
Be aware that other things (such as an alarm) also trigger this event and there is no way within your app to know what caused your app to be obscured.

Windows Phone 7 - How to calculate call duration or termination

I'm new to windows phone 7 development...
Can anyone please tell me how to calculate call duration? or how to get notification of incoming call? using silverlight or c#

There is no way to get calls information or notifications of incoming calls on the current Windows Phone 7 SDK.
There is no way to access call information.
However if your app is running and a call comes in the Obscured event will be triggered. You can then use a combination of the Unobscured, NavigatedTo, Loaded & Activated events to determine when the app has the focus again.
This won't give you the length of the call but rather then time between an event that may be a call (including incoming SMS, alarms, etc.) and the user returning fully to your app. This may be a good enough approximation, but it will depend on your needs.
